Noun
queerness (countable and uncountable, plural queernesses)
- (uncountable) The quality of being queer or odd.
- (countable) Something queer; an oddity.
- (uncountable, possibly offensive) Homosexuality.
- (uncountable) The quality of being queer, in the sense of not conforming to sexual or gender norms.
